Obituary of Philip Stewart Philip Stewart passed away suddenly, June 23, 2022 at his Parsippany, New Jersey home. He was 70. Born and raised in New York, NY, Mr. Stewart had lived in Parsippany-Troy Hills, New Jersey for the last 30 years. Mr. Stewart served in the United States Navy during the Vietnam War. He was stationed on the USS Ranger and was awarded the National Defense and Vietnam Service Medals for his service. He had worked as a Records Analysis Clerk and Benefit Authorizer with the Social Security Administration in Parsippany until his retirement. Previously, he had worked with SITA Airlines Worldwide Telecommunications and the United States Postal Service. Mr. Stewart was a member of the Veterans of Foreign War, Parsippany Post. Preceded in death by his parents, James and Emily (nee King) Stewart; he is survived by four brothers, Gary Stewart, Craig Stewart, James Stewart Jr., and Charles Stewart; a sister, Janice Gordon; and a host of nieces, nephews and extended family. Graveside services will be conducted Tuesday, July 5, 2022, 1:30 pm at Brigadier General Doyle Veterans Memorial Cemetery, Wrightstown, NJ.
